- Secret Factors to Consider Before Buying Before clicking"Add to Basket,"purchasers need to evaluate a number of essential components toguarantee the selected treadmill suits their particular needs: Available
Space: Measure the room twice-- both when the treadmill remains in use and when it is folded. Do not forget to check ceiling clearance, especially if the treadmill has a steep incline and the user is tall. Motor Power(HP/CHP): Continuous Horsepower(
- CHP)determines the motor's
- capability to keep sustained power. Walkers
- : 1.5 to 2.0 CHP suffices. Joggers/Runners: Look for at least 2.5 to 3.0
- CHP for smooth operation without lagging. Running Deck Size: Taller users with longer strides need a belt that is at least 140 cm long and 48 cm broad to run easily without worry of stepping off the edge. Cushioning: Road running locations high effect forces on joints. Look for adjustable or multi-point cushioning systems
- if joint security is a concern. Often Asked Questions( FAQs)Q: Do I require a flooring mat under my treadmill? A: Yes, a high-density rubber equipment mat is highly advised. It safeguards carpets and wood floors from sweat andvibration, lowers functional noise for downstairs neighbours, and prevents dust from entering the motor. Q: How much maintenance does a home treadmill require? A: Most modern treadmills on sale needextremely little maintenance. The most important task is lubing the running belt with silicone-based lubricant
- every couple of months(depending on usage)to minimize friction and extend the life-span of the motor and deck. Q: Can I use a treadmill without a membership? A: Absolutely. While brand names like NordicTrackheavily promote their iFit subscriptions, the standard manual modes on these treadmills function completely fine without paying a monthly fee. Users can still adjust speed and slope by hand orenjoy their own gadgets on the built-in tablet holders. Q: Are folding treadmills stable?
A: High-quality folding treadmills, such as the JTX Sprint 5 or Reebok Jet 300, use sturdy hydraulic locking systems that make them just as steady throughout workouts as non-folding business designs. Nevertheless, ultra-slim strolling pads might have more flex
